How much does a therapy space cost to rent in Dallas?

Therapy spaces in Dallas average $88 per hour to rent, but it’s easy to spend less or more depending on what you’re looking for. For a space on the smaller side, expect to spend closer to $67, whereas larger venues run about $80 per hour.

How popular are therapy spaces in Dallas?

Our local hosts have welcomed 1230 people into their therapy spaces with reviews averaging 5 stars. 100% of guests said they'd book again.

How long do people rent therapy spaces in Dallas?

Most therapy spaces are scheduled for 2 hours, with 23 people in attendance. You’ll find the most Therapy Sessions starting between 2:00 PM and 3:00 PM.

The best places for a therapy session in Dallas

Therapists, counselors, and psychologists all recognize the importance of choosing the right space for client sessions. A quiet, beautifully furnished space that promotes healing and conversation should not be chosen carelessly. Amenities like drinking fountains, bathrooms, and free parking should also be nearby. Fortunately, Dallas has no shortage of spaces suitable for therapy sessions. The interiors will share some commonalities; contemporary interior decor, earth tones, live plants, sound dampening, and access to natural light are all desirable. A comfortable seating arrangement, internet access, a desk with space for your computer, and a clock complete the picture. You can find quiet therapy spaces for rent in Dallas built inside of warehouses, lofts, and office blocks with meeting rooms. Health oriented businesses like yoga studios and wellness clinics also offer space for therapists to practice in.

Dallas therapy spaces for rent

Renting a therapy space is a great idea, given how flexible the terms are. Therapy venues can be booked by the hour, day, week, or month. If you're just starting your brand out or are experienced but new to the city and looking for new clients then shouldering the costs of a lease from the onset can feel prohibitively expensive. A rented office will usually come fully furnished as well. All that's left is to add a few personal touches and start booking your clients.

Dallas therapy room for lease

A lease makes more sense in the long term if you're already established in your business. Therapists with full schedules and a list of committed clients are better served financially by taking out a lease. Renting a space by the hour, day, week, or month makes more sense for new therapy agencies. But once you get closer to a full-time schedule the math favors a lease. A lease to a therapy room means you have far more control over the space. You don't have to build your schedule around other room rentals like you do in a flex space. The decorations can be arranged as you wish. And you can book clients in for as much or as little time as you want. Rooms booked by the hour or day are more flexible in terms of commitment - but if you feel the need to visit outside of your scheduled blocks of time you may not have access. Clients also feel more comfortable visiting the same space as the months and years progress.
